After 12 years in the NFL, Terron Armstead will retire. The star offensive tackle confirmed the news, initially reported by NFL insider Ian Rapoport, at an intimate gathering Saturday night in Miami.
Terron Armstead is walking away from the NFL with two years remaining on his contract. The five-time Pro Bowl left tackle announced his retirement from the Dolphins on Saturday at a party in Miami.
Dolphins left tackle Terron Armstead has called it a career after 12 seasons, five Pro Bowls and numerous displays of grit to play through injury.
